Jian-Lin reported NT$3.268 billion in revenue for the first eight months of 2026 while expanding into the AI server liquid cooling component market.
What Happened
Revenue Overview: Jian-Lin reported August revenue of NT$394 million, flat compared to the same period last year. Cumulative revenue for the first eight months of 2026 reached NT$3.268 billion, a 2.44% decrease, as the automotive safety business faced headwinds from weak demand in China and supply chain adjustments.
Strategic Adjustments: The group is deepening collaborations with international Tier 1 clients and expanding production capacity at its Polish facility to meet regional supply chain requirements. Efforts are also focused on developing new vehicle platforms and high-end safety products to maintain market competitiveness.
AI Expansion: Leveraging its precision metal processing capabilities, Jian-Lin is entering the AI server liquid cooling manifold market. A dedicated production line has been established at its Nantou Plant II, with new product samples currently undergoing testing with clients.
Future Outlook: The company maintains a cautiously optimistic outlook for the third quarter. Growth is expected to be driven by the continued upgrade of automotive safety features, the realization of efficiencies at the Polish plant, and the eventual mass production of new AI server cooling components.
